Latam Airlines Colombia Resumes Flights Bogotá-Caracas and Confirms Daily Operation from April

TL;DR

  • Latam Airlines Colombia resumed flights between Bogotá and Caracas on February 23rd.
  • A daily flight service on this route is confirmed to begin on April 1st.
  • The airline initially operates four weekly flights (Mondays, Wednesdays, Fridays, Sundays).
  • Cargo connectivity from Brazil to Caracas has also been reactivated by LATAM Group.
  • Passengers can connect in Bogotá to Latam's domestic network of 23 destinations and over 140 international destinations.
  • LATAM Group operates in five domestic markets in the region: Brazil, Chile, Colombia, Ecuador, and Peru.
  • The group's cargo network includes Latam Cargo Chile, Latam Cargo Colombia, and Latam Cargo Brazil.
  • LATAM Group's fleet includes Boeing 767, 777, and 787, and Airbus A321, A321neo, A320, A320neo, and A319 aircraft.
